Transaction ec6e4f7a11ca0ff0fe66d131c40ac385fb4db61b2c64040139b98e8df6fc1dd1
1 Input
1 Outputs
- ec6e4f7a11ca0ff0fe66d131c40ac385fb4db61b2c64040139b98e8df6fc1dd1:0
value 259761
address 35DPdPbaLrRbJVvYRN2dky66DZy1qRmpZh